Understanding HVAC Systems
HVAC is an acronym that stands for heating, ventilation, and air conditioning. These systems play a crucial role in regulating the temperature and air quality within various environments. An effective HVAC system generally consists of several key components, including a furnace or heat pump dedicated to heating, air conditioning units for cooling purposes, and ductwork that facilitates air distribution throughout the building.
In today's world, many modern HVAC systems feature smart technology, enabling users to control their systems remotely through smartphones or other devices. Energy efficiency has become increasingly important, as HVAC systems can represent a substantial portion of a property's energy expenditure. Conducting regular maintenance on these systems is vital for ensuring they function optimally, ultimately saving users money over time.
Choosing the Right HVAC System for Your Needs
When it comes to selecting an HVAC system, it's important to consider the size of the area, energy requirements, and available budget. For homes, traditional split systems that include both indoor and outdoor units are commonly used. Conversely, commercial buildings often benefit from rooftop units, which are space-saving and facilitate maintenance.
It is crucial to seek advice from qualified professionals, as they can recommend systems tailored to meet specific needs while accounting for efficiency ratings. Additionally, being aware of local climate conditions is essential in determining the most suitable HVAC system for effective heating and cooling all year round.
Value of Consistent Maintenance
Routine maintenance for HVAC systems is critical to ensure they function at their best. Similar to other machinery, HVAC parts are susceptible to wear and degradation if they lack continual care. Performing regular evaluations can help catch minor issues before they escalate into serious problems, such as a complete system failure. Typical maintenance actions include changing air filters, cleaning the evaporator and condenser coils, and checking ducts for blockages.
Additionally, it’s wise to plan for seasonal maintenance checks. The heating and cooling seasons can impose heavy demands on these systems, so doing checks ahead of these periods can help ensure optimal operation. For example, having your heating system serviced before the cold months will enhance its efficiency, while preparing your cooling unit prior to the hot months can help prevent overheating and reduce the chances of malfunction.
Repair and Replacement Options
Despite your best efforts for maintenance, HVAC systems might still require repairs or even replacements. Knowing when to repair or replace can save you from unnecessary costs. If the unit is approaching its end-of-life expectancy, which often ranges from 10 to 20 years depending on the type, replacement might be more cost-effective than ongoing repairs.
Typical repair services for HVAC systems include fixing malfunctioning thermostats, repairing or replacing compressors in air conditioning units, or servicing issues related to airflow. A qualified HVAC technician can diagnose problems accurately and suggest suitable options, whether that involves a simple repair or a more comprehensive replacement.

What is HVAC?
HVAC stands for heating, ventilation, and air conditioning, encompassing systems that manage both heating and cooling within a building environment.
How do I choose an HVAC provider?
Choosing an HVAC provider involves checking credentials, reading customer reviews, and comparing pricing and services offered to find the best fit for your needs.
How much does HVAC cost?
The cost of HVAC systems and services can vary widely based on factors like the type of equipment, installation complexity, and region, often ranging from a few hundred to several thousands of dollars.
